It may be controversial and may be a total conspiracy piece, but all in all the film is well done and proves why Oliver Stone is a great director. Kevin Costner portrays New Orleans District Attorney Jim Garrison, who led a case on the possible conspiracy behind John F.

Kennedy's assassination. The film is tied together with beautiful cinematography by Robert Richardson, Stone's direction, a smart script and the great performances. Gary Oldman portrays Lee Harvey Oswald, the possible sniper, Tommy Lee Jones portrays Clay Shaw, Joe Pesci portrays David Ferrie and Donald Sutherland portrays Mr.

X, who gives Garrison important information. The film raises a lot questions, but is well done and even though it may be controversial, it is still a masterpiece and good to watch.
